NA scrim culture, why are you like this?

‘Chiu on This’ is a short and regular opinion blast As I’ve started to watch more team esports games in recent years, I’ve come to the conclusion that there is something endemic about NA esports culture that makes them all ruin their own scrims. I don’t know why this keeps happening, but it’s happened in

[ Read More ]